How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Bush Mountain?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Bush Mountain Studio Apartments | $1,823 | $975 | $2,280 |
| Bush Mountain 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,626 | $750 | $2,604 |
| Bush Mountain 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,725 | $890 | $4,223 |
| Bush Mountain 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,872 | $890 | $6,197 |
| Bush Mountain 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,560 | $2,300 | $8,932 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Bush Mountain
How much are Studio apartments in Bush Mountain?
There are currently 70 Studio Apartments in Bush Mountain with rent ranges from $975 to $2,280 with an average price of $1,823.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Bush Mountain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Bush Mountain ranges from $750 to $2,604 with an average monthly rent of $1,626.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Bush Mountain c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Bush Mountain range from $890 to $4,223.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,725.
How expensive are Bush Mountain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 55 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Bush Mountain on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$890 to $6,197 - averaging $1,872 for the location.
